Hiroshima Maidens

Sarah Shapiro is an American writer who recently described her recollections as a 5-year old member of the Hiroshima Maidens, a group of 25 young Japanese women who were brought to the United States for medical treatment following the bombings of Hiroshima and Nagasaki. NPR's Susan Stamberg reports.
